Understanding Electrical ATS Panel Board
The electrical ATS (Automatic Transfer Switch) panel board is an essential component in power management systems. It serves as a bridge that connects two power sources, typically the utility supply and a backup generator. The ATS panel board seamlessly switches power between these sources, ensuring a continuous power supply during outages or failures. In commercial and industrial applications, the reliability of the ATS panel board can significantly impact operations, making its selection and implementation imperative.
Types of Electrical ATS Panel Boards
Electrical ATS panel boards come in various types, each tailored for specific applications and requirements. Choosing the right type can enhance efficiency and reliability.
- Open Transition ATS: This type momentarily disconnects from the primary power source before connecting to the backup, ensuring an isolated transfer.
- Closed Transition ATS: This system transitions power without any interruption, allowing both sources to be connected simultaneously for a brief period.
- Soft Load ATS: This innovative solution enables a smooth transition between power sources, minimizing electrical arcs and surges.
- Manual Transfer Switch (MTS): Though not automatic, MTS allows operators to manually switch between power sources, offering greater control in certain scenarios.
Features and Benefits of Electrical ATS Panel Boards
Electrical ATS panel boards are equipped with numerous features designed to enhance their functionality, safety, and ease of use.
- Automatic Operation: The primary feature of any ATS panel board is its ability to automatically detect power loss and switch to the backup power source—a vital capability for crucial operations.
- Load Monitoring: Many modern ATS panels include integrated load monitoring to help manage and balance power consumption efficiently.
- Failure Detection: Advanced models can identify faults within the electrical system and take action to isolate the problem, thereby protecting vital equipment.
- Remote Monitoring: With technological advancement, many ATS panel boards allow for remote access, enabling stakeholders to monitor systems from afar.
- Robust Construction: Made from high-quality materials, ATS panel boards ensure durability and longevity, minimizing maintenance needs.
Applications of Electrical ATS Panel Boards
Electrical ATS panel boards are versatile and find application across various industries, enhancing power reliability and operational efficiency.
- Data Centers: Ensures constant power supply for servers and sensitive equipment, preventing data loss and downtime.
- Healthcare Facilities: Critical for maintaining power to lifesaving equipment and maintaining operational standards during outages.
- Manufacturing Plants: Facilitates seamless operation of machinery reliant on consistent power supply, thereby avoiding costly downtime.
- Telecommunications: Essential for uninterrupted service provision, protecting essential communication systems during power failures.
